Obverse descriptionHead of Queen Elizabeth II, as at 77 years of age, bare headed, wearing necklace and earrings, facing right.
Obverse scriptLatin
Obverse letteringCANADA ELIZABETH II D·G·REGINA 2009
(Translation: Elizabeth II Queen by the grace of God)
Reverse descriptionA rendition of an original piece of `playing card money`, used during the years of New France as makeshift currency. Features the King of Hearts (Charlemagne) wearing a cloak edged with a scarf-like pattern, while the fleur-de-lis (a symbol of the French monarch) visible throughout. It is based on a card from the Canadian archives.
